For the second consecutive year, ESSCA is part of the Shanghai ranking - 2025 Global Ranking of Academic Subjects (GRAS) - carried out every year since 2009 by China's Jiao Tong University.

The School is ranked in the Business Administration category among the 400 best institutions in the world on the subject, along with 18 other French higher education institutions.

Shanghai Ranking: Methodology and Evaluation Criteria

The Shanghai ranking evaluates the commitment of higher education institutions in their research activities across 57 themes, in the fields of natural sciences, engineering, life sciences, medical sciences, and social sciences.

More than 2,000 higher education institutions across about one hundred countries and regions are included in this ranking, which uses a series of objective academic indicators and third-party data to measure their performance in their respective fields at a global level.

100% based on research

The Shanghai ranking takes into account articles published during the 2020-2024 period in Q1 Web of Science journals, i.e. those published in journals ranked in the top 25 in terms of impact.
